US and International Restrictions on Flying with Kratom

As long as you're flying to and from locations where kratom is legal, you can legally pack it in either your carry-on or checked bag. Kratom is legal federally in the U.S. but banned in a few states, towns, and counties. Here are most of the U.S. locations that you cannot legally fly to with kratom:

  • States: Alabama, Arkansas, Indiana, Rhode Island, Wisconsin
  • Counties: Sarasota County, Florida; San Diego County, California; Ascension Parish, Louisiana; Rapides Parish, Louisiana; Concordia Parish, Louisiana; Alcorn, Calhoun, Itawamba, Lowndes, Monroe, Noxubee, Prentiss, Tippah, Tishomingo, and Union, Mississippi
  • Towns: Franklin, New Hampshire; Monument, Colorado; Parker, Colorado; Jerseyville, Illinois; Corinth, Derma, Fulton, Guntown, Iuka, Mantachie, Marietta, New Albany, Okolona, Oxford, Pontotoc, Ripley, Saltillo, Senatobia, Tishomingo, and Vardaman, Mississippi

If your flight includes layovers, make sure kratom is also legal in those locations. If you're on a direct flight, you can fly over areas where kratom is restricted without issue. The legal status of kratom can vary internationally as well. Kratom is legal in popular destinations like Mexico or the Netherlands, but criminalized in countries such as France or Switzerland. Other countries, like Malaysia, allow residents to grow kratom trees, but ban the sale and possession of kratom. What Forms of Kratom Can You Fly With?

The United States Transportation Security Administration (TSA) deals with millions of travelers every day. They have strict rules about what you can and cannot bring on a plane. Though kratom products are allowed on planes to and from states where kratom is legal, TSA agents may be unfamiliar with it. Taking a proactive approach when packing your carry-on bags can help prevent delays if TSA has to check your kratom products. To get through airport security without a hitch, here are a few pointers:

  • Give yourself plenty of extra time for security checks.
  • Keep your kratom accessible and don't try to hide it.
  • Stick to original packaging when possible.
  • Be familiar with the TSA regulations and local laws about kratom.
  • Don't hesitate to chat with TSA officers if you have questions for them or if they have questions about your kratom.

Traveling with Kratom in Your Carry-On

There are restrictions on the types and amounts of kratom products you can pack in a carry-on bag. These restrictions aren't unique for kratom; they're the same regulations that apply to other natural products, foods, and personal items you might fly with. Here are the restrictions on the various types of kratom products you can bring on a plane:

  • Kratom powder or capsules: You can pack up to 12oz of powder in your carry-on bag.
  • Kratom tea: Kratom tea bags and loose leaf tea are allowed in your carry-on (as long as they're not steeping yet).
  • Liquid kratom products: You can bring various types of kratom liquids (including extract shots, tinctures, and tonics) through security as long as the bottles are no larger than 3.4 oz.

If you typically drink steeped crushed-leaf kratom tea or mix kratom powder with water or juice, you can still do this at the airport. You just have to wait until you've passed through security. Many airport restaurants or inflight services offer hot water and other drinks that you can use to make tea or a slurry. Thankfully, you don't have to completely upend your routine on travel days. Traveling with Kratom in Your Checked Bag

If you want to fly with a larger amount of kratom products, or you don't have room in your carry-on, you can pack kratom in your checked bag. Just don't forget to protect your kratom (and the other items in your luggage) from potential spills. A change in pressure could cause flimsier bags or bottles to burst inside your checked luggage. To prevent a huge mess, pack your kratom products inside a larger outer bag that's tightly sealed. That way, if any pouch of kratom powder or bottle of liquid kratom bursts open during your flight, it won't spill on all of your other items.

Final Tips and Notes About Traveling with Kratom

Long flight ahead? If you want to consume a serving or two of kratom during your flight, don't forget to pack some in your personal item (the bag that goes under the seat in front of you). You might not be able to access any bags you place in the overhead bins during your flight. Don't forget to check the legality of kratom in the places you are flying to before you head to the airport. This is especially true for international travel, where airport security laws may differ from the TSA regulations.
